What is the Personal Tutoring System
The University of Aberdeen is committed to the delivery of a high quality student experience and to providing support to the diverse student body.
The Personal Tutor role will focus on providing support to students in matters such as achievement of the Graduate Attributes, Employability, Co-curricular opportunities and feedback, overall consideration of studies and progress and being as an initial first pastoral point of contact. Most members of academic staff have a role as a personal tutor and will be assigned a number of undergraduate tutees from across all years of study, from within their own discipline so far as possible. It is intended that, as far as possible, tutees will be assigned to the same personal tutor throughout their studies and that this continuity of contact will enable a more meaningful and supportive Tutor:Tutee relationship to be built.
The framework is designed to bring about more consistent quality of pastoral provision such that students feel part of a supportive community, while also helping students to monitor their progress and performance more systematically and relate these to their longer-term aspirations.
